016基于servlet+ajax无刷新用户注册登录系统demo - 计算机毕业设计源码下载网
更多设计到:www.shuangyulin.com, 咨询QQ:344245001【点我咨询】

计算机毕业课程源码设计案例-016基于servlet+ajax无刷新用户注册登录系统demo

  • 内容
  • 评论
  • 相关

***********************************************************
我的信息:
姓名: 汪建林 程序设计大神
毕业学校: 2007年于成都理工大学
联系QQ: 344245001
网站: http://www.shuangyulin.com 【长期有效】 ***********************************************************

作业:用户登录注册系统,后台采用jsp + servlet + javabean技术实现,浏览器客户端采用ajax框架之jquery框架!

要求: 不能抄袭,没有分组,面向接口编程,不要迟到!

1、注册的信息: 用户名,密码,性别(下拉选择),爱好(复选框),城市(下拉选择),个人说明(文本域,富文本编辑器)

2、注册信息提交需要做js验证。
a、用户名不能为空,密码必须是6个字符以上。
b、密码只能是字母或者数字
c、个人说明要保证不能为空
d、用户名要使用ajax验证
3、js验证通过后, 数据交给servlet处理,如果数据不符合要求,返回表单提交页面,原来填写的内容必须回显。
4、注册成功后,进入登陆页面,完成登陆操作。
5、登陆成功后,显示所有的用户列表。
6、数据库采用mysql或oracle,数据库连接采用数据库连接池技术。
链接: http://pan.baidu.com/s/1jGYd9p8 密码: f44w

file://C:\Users\Administrator\Desktop\基于servlet+ajax用户注册登录系统小例子 (1 folders, 3 files, 55.62 MB, 56.90 MB in total.)
│ userdb.sql 1.65 KB
│ 用户注册登录系统运行演示.avi 55.62 MB
│ 用户注册登录系统运行演示.txt 1.70 KB
└─UserSystem (4 folders, 3 files, 2.26 KB, 1.28 MB in total.)
│ .classpath 593 bytes
│ .mymetadata 303 bytes
│ .project 1.38 KB
├─.myeclipse (0 folders, 0 files, 0 bytes, 0 bytes in total.)
├─.settings (0 folders, 5 files, 0.99 KB, 0.99 KB in total.)
│ .jsdtscope 500 bytes
│ org.eclipse.core.resources.prefs 133 bytes
│ org.eclipse.jdt.core.prefs 330 bytes
│ org.eclipse.wst.jsdt.ui.superType.container 49 bytes
│ org.eclipse.wst.jsdt.ui.superType.name 6 bytes
├─src (1 folders, 0 files, 0 bytes, 35.05 KB in total.)
│ └─com (1 folders, 0 files, 0 bytes, 35.05 KB in total.)
│ └─mengxiaowei (4 folders, 0 files, 0 bytes, 35.05 KB in total.)
│ ├─dao (1 folders, 1 files, 417 bytes, 3.13 KB in total.)
│ │ │ UserInfoDAO.java 417 bytes
│ │ └─impl (0 folders, 1 files, 2.72 KB, 2.72 KB in total.)
│ │ UserInfoDAOImpl.java 2.72 KB
│ ├─domain (0 folders, 1 files, 1.05 KB, 1.05 KB in total.)
│ │ UserInfo.java 1.05 KB
│ ├─servlet (0 folders, 2 files, 5.49 KB, 5.49 KB in total.)
│ │ LoginServlet.java 2.05 KB
│ │ UserInfoServlet.java 3.44 KB
│ └─Utils (0 folders, 5 files, 25.38 KB, 25.38 KB in total.)
│ ConnectionPool.java 13.26 KB
│ ConnectionPoolTest.java 2.60 KB
│ ConnectionPoolUtils.java 862 bytes
│ DB.java 3.69 KB
│ SetCharacterEncodingFilter.java 5.00 KB
└─WebRoot (5 folders, 4 files, 7.11 KB, 1.24 MB in total.)
│ error.jsp 1.12 KB
│ index.jsp 1.91 KB
│ login.jsp 1.69 KB
│ register.jsp 2.38 KB
├─css (0 folders, 4 files, 5.29 KB, 5.29 KB in total.)
│ list.css 752 bytes
│ login.css 1.11 KB
│ register.css 1.41 KB
│ style.css 2.03 KB
├─images (0 folders, 6 files, 105.47 KB, 105.47 KB in total.)
│ ADD.gif 110 bytes
│ error.jpg 3.96 KB
│ error_b.gif 1.44 KB
│ ico08.gif 1.60 KB
│ login.jpg 4.76 KB
│ TopTitle.gif 93.61 KB
├─js (0 folders, 2 files, 57.25 KB, 57.25 KB in total.)
│ Jquery.js 55.91 KB
│ registerCheck.js 1.34 KB
├─META-INF (0 folders, 1 files, 36 bytes, 36 bytes in total.)
│ MANIFEST.MF 36 bytes
└─WEB-INF (2 folders, 1 files, 1.46 KB, 1.07 MB in total.)
│ web.xml 1.46 KB
├─classes (1 folders, 0 files, 0 bytes, 28.16 KB in total.)
│ └─com (1 folders, 0 files, 0 bytes, 28.16 KB in total.)
│ └─mengxiaowei (4 folders, 0 files, 0 bytes, 28.16 KB in total.)
│ ├─dao (1 folders, 1 files, 383 bytes, 3.69 KB in total.)
│ │ │ UserInfoDAO.class 383 bytes
│ │ └─impl (0 folders, 1 files, 3.31 KB, 3.31 KB in total.)
│ │ UserInfoDAOImpl.class 3.31 KB
│ ├─domain (0 folders, 1 files, 1.46 KB, 1.46 KB in total.)
│ │ UserInfo.class 1.46 KB
│ ├─servlet (0 folders, 2 files, 6.54 KB, 6.54 KB in total.)
│ │ LoginServlet.class 2.71 KB
│ │ UserInfoServlet.class 3.83 KB
│ └─Utils (0 folders, 6 files, 16.47 KB, 16.47 KB in total.)
│ ConnectionPool$PooledConnection.class 1.07 KB
│ ConnectionPool.class 6.33 KB
│ ConnectionPoolTest.class 2.79 KB
│ ConnectionPoolUtils.class 1.03 KB
│ DB.class 3.34 KB
│ SetCharacterEncodingFilter.class 1.93 KB
└─lib (0 folders, 3 files, 1.04 MB, 1.04 MB in total.)
jstl.jar 20.20 KB
mysql-connector-java-5.1.5-bin.jar 660.83 KB
standard.jar 384.04 KB